<div dir="ltr"><div>Because I have not received any feedback, I proposed a series of patches to retire puppet-monasca.</div><div>Please put any feedback on these patches if you have any concerns.</div><div> <a href="https://review.opendev.org/q/topic:%22retire-puppet-monasca%22+(status:open%20OR%20status:merged)">https://review.opendev.org/q/topic:%22retire-puppet-monasca%22+(status:open%20OR%20status:merged)</a></div><div><br></div><br><div class="gmail_quote"><div dir="ltr" class="gmail_attr">On Thu, Aug 12, 2021 at 7:09 PM Takashi Kajinami <<a href="mailto:tkajinam@redhat.com">tkajinam@redhat.com</a>> wrote:<br></div><blockquote class="gmail_quote" style="margin:0px 0px 0px 0.8ex;border-left:1px solid rgb(204,204,204);padding-left:1ex"><div dir="ltr"><div>Hello,</div><div><br></div><div><br></div><div>tl;dr</div><div>If nobody is interested in fixing bug 1930553, then I'll propose</div><div>retiring puppet-monasca during this cycle.</div><div><br></div><div>A few months ago, I found an issue[1] with puppet-monasca and it turned out that</div><div>the module is not compatible with the recent puppet-python.</div><div>The module still relies on python::virtualenv which was removed in puppet-python 6.0.</div><div><div>Currently the gate was unblocked by pinning puppet-python to an older version</div><div>but we should remove that pin at some point.</div></div><div> [1] <a href="https://bugs.launchpad.net/puppet-monasca/+bug/1930553" target="_blank">https://bugs.launchpad.net/puppet-monasca/+bug/1930553</a></div><br><div>However, fixing the problem requires relatively large refactoring, and I'm afraid</div><div>we(at least, I) don't have enough resources for that.<br></div><div>The main challenge is that we have no functional tests in our CI jobs now</div><div>to validate the fix in puppet-monasca.<br></div><div><br></div><div>I checked the commit history of this module but I don't see any meaningful change</div><div>made for several years. If nobody is interested in maintaining the module and fixing</div><div>the problem then I'd propose retiring the module.<br></div><div><br></div><div>I'll wait for any feedback for a week, then decide whether I'll submit actual patches</div><div>to retire the repo.<br></div><div><br></div><div>Thank you,<br></div><div>Takashi<br></div></div>
</blockquote></div></div>